Products Description of Progesterone CAS#57-83-0

Progesterone (English: progesterone, also known as progesterone, progesterone, progestin, progestogen, progestin, lutein or progesterone, its abbreviation is P4, also known as (pregnant-4-ene-3,20-dione), is an endogenous steroid and progestogen hormone, and is also the main progestogen in the body, secreted by the female ovaries. Progesterone is a steroid hormone containing 21 carbon atoms secreted by the ovarian luteal cells. It is also an intermediate product for the synthesis of all steroid hormones and is one of the progestogens. There are two crystal forms, namely α-type and β-type. The two crystal forms have the same physiological activity. The α-type is precipitated from dilute ethanol and is an orthorhombic white prismatic crystal. The β-type is an orthorhombic white needle crystal. Both are insoluble in water, but soluble in ethanol, ether, chloroform, acetone, dioxane and concentrated sulfuric acid.

Product Application of Progesterone CAS#57-83-0

Progesterone has a significant morphological effect on the endometrium stimulated by estrogen in the body, and is necessary to maintain pregnancy. In the late menstrual period, it promotes the development and proliferation of the endometrium together with estrogen, changing it from the proliferation period to the secretion period, creating conditions for the implantation of the fertilized egg and the development of the embryo; during the menstrual period, it causes the endometrium to shed completely; during pregnancy, it inhibits the movement of the uterus and the sensitivity to oxytocin, has a tocolytic effect, and together with estrogen, it promotes further development of the breast to prepare for milk production; large doses can inhibit the secretion of luteinizing hormone by the anterior pituitary through the feedback regulation of the hypothalamus-anterior pituitary-ovarian axis, thereby inhibiting ovulation and playing a contraceptive role. Progesterone can be used for habitual abortion, threatened abortion, functional uterine bleeding, metrorrhagia, dysmenorrhea, endometriosis, amenorrhea, and ureteral stones. Prostatic hyperplasia, sleep apnea syndrome, and intractable liver cirrhosis ascites, etc.
